00:00So once you access tech GPT, this is the interface you get to. So over here on the bottom, this is
00:11the main area where you type in your prompts right here. And once you click on send, then you get the
00:17prompt response back. Over here, you also have an option to attach different files right here. And
00:22over here on the top, once the prompt is generated, you have an option to copy, regenerate,
00:28narrate it as a bad response, and even change the model or read aloud, as you can see right here. If
00:34I were to go around over here on the top, then you can see that you have an option to share the chat
00:39that you have generated. And you have your profile options around over here, where you can go around
00:44and access out your GPTs or your settings as you want. Over here on the left hand side, you can see
00:50that there is an option to actually go around and then access your chat history as well, just like
00:56this. And you have an option right here to close the sidebar or expand this out right here, just
01:01like this. If I were to go around on to explore GPTs section right here, then this is what you
01:07have, as you can see, and explore out different GPTs as you like. Click on new chat right here, and this
01:12is what you have. If I were to go around over here on to chat GPT, then you can simply create a new
01:18prompt right here. So this is the overall interface of chat GPT. And as we progress along the course,
